Learning outcomes The main objective of this Course is to enable the student an integrated view of all acquired knowledge, allowing to have at your fingertips all the tools to enter the labor market, both in the scientific area, business or other. The syllabus allow achieve this
Syllabus How to make a good poster; oral presentation and creation of a poster in English based on scientific articles produced at CICS-UBI in 2024; how to organize a scientific event; Employment and Opportunities in Biomedical Sciences Symposium; curriculum vitae (CV Europass and Snapchat; science project for different audiences – set of experiments to be carried out with children from different levels of education; Bioethics – viewing the film GATTACA and writing an essay; updating the Biomedical blog and portal, posting news on the Facebook and Instagram page The Biomedical World; Workshop I - design thinking – idea planning – business workshop – create Company – pitch communication; Workshop II – I finished my master's degree and now? Visit to CICS-UBI; Workshop III – Bibliographic Research; Hackathon – Biomedical World – competition for ideas in the area of digital health/health technologies.

Teaching Methodologies and Assessment Criteria Regarding the UC PCB, the structure and curriculum objectives set promote the vertical and horizontal integration between different areas of science course (1st cycle and the 1st half of 2nd cycle), based on the philosophy of the Faculty of Health Sciences (FCS). The UC PCB aims to promote interdisciplinary training in the different areas / components of knowledge (e.g., entrepreneurship, computer programming, biology, engineering, english, portuguese, design, production, etc ...) intersect and establish bridges, encouraging students skills in working in multidisciplinary teams and allowing greater flexibility in their training. 80% of classes are practical.
Assessment is one of the fundamental components in the teaching-learning process. It allows to evaluate if the objectives have been reached and at the same time to identify problems.
